Underlying a Bertrand model of price competition, we empirically model pricing behaviour in an oligopoly. We analyse panel data of individual pricing information of mobile phone contracts offered between 2011 and 2017. We provide empirical evidence that price differences as well as reputational effects serve as a signal to buyers and significantly affect market demand. Additionally, we find that brands lead to an increase in demand and thus are able to generate spillover effects even after price increase.","lang":"eng"}],"issue":"1","publication":"Applied Economics Letters","ddc":["000"],"user_id":"18949","volume":26,"page":"54-57","publisher":"Taylor and Francis Online","_id":"1139","has_accepted_license":"1","status":"public","project":[{"name":"SFB 901 - Project Area A","_id":"2"},{"_id":"7","name":"SFB 901 - Subproject A3"},{"_id":"8","name":"SFB 901 - Subproject A4"},{"_id":"1","name":"SFB 901"}],"file_date_updated":"2018-11-02T15:35:29Z","citation":{"apa":"Kaimann, D., &#38; Hoyer, B. An interesting scenario\r\nis the formation of an information network where group members individually sponsor costly links. Suppose that ceteris paribus, an outsider\r\nappears who aims to disrupt the information \r\nflow within the network\r\nby deleting some of the links. The question is how the group responds\r\nto this common enemy. We address this question for the homogeneous\r\nconnections model of strategic network formation, with two-way \r\nflow of\r\ninformation and without information decay. For sufficiently low linkage\r\ncosts, the external threat can lead to a more connected network, a positive\r\ncommon enemy effect. For very high but not prohibitively high linkage\r\ncosts, the equilibrium network can be minimally connected and efficient\r\nin the absence of the external threat whereas it is always empty and ineffi\fcient in the presence of the external threat, a negative common enemy\r\neffect. For intermediate linkage costs, both connected networks and the\r\nempty network are Nash for certain cost ranges."}],"publication":"Journal of Economic Behavior & Organization","doi":"10.1016/j.jebo.2019.03.011","language":[{"iso":"eng"}],"main_file_link":[{"url":"https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S0167268119300824"}],"intvolume":"       162","date_updated":"2022-01-06T06:55:36Z","publication_status":"published","author":[{"id":"42447","last_name":"Hoyer","first_name":"Britta","full_name":"Hoyer, Britta"},{"full_name":"Haller, Hans","first_name":"Hans","last_name":"Haller"}],"title":"The Common Enemy Effect under Strategic Network Formation and  Disruption","year":"2019"},{"status":"public","has_accepted_license":"1","_id":"80","page":"708-734","volume":157,"user_id":"42447","ddc":["330"],"citation":{"chicago":"Endres, Angelika Elfriede, Sonja Recker, Behnud Mir Djawadi, and Britta Hoyer. “Network Formation and Disruption - An Experiment: Are Equilibrium Networks Too Complex?” <i>Journal of Economic Behavior and Organization </i> 157 (2019): 708–34. <a href=\"https://doi.org/10.1016/j.jebo.2018.11.004\">https://doi.org/10.1016/j.jebo.2018.11.004</a>.","short":"A.E. Whereas the theoretical research on network formation under the threat of disruption has thus gained prominence, hardly any experimental research exists so far. In this paper, we therefore experimentally study the emergence of networks including the aspect of a known external threat by relating theoretical predictions by Dzuibiński and Goyal (2013) to actual observed behaviour. We deal with the question if subjects in the role of a strategic Designer are able to form safe networks for least costs while facing a strategic Adversary who is going to attack their networks. Varying the costs for protecting nodes, we designed and tested two treatments with different predictions for the equilibrium network and investigated whether one of the least cost equilibrium networks was more likely to be reached. Furthermore, the influence of the subjects’ farsightedness on their decision-making process was elicited and analysed.\r\n\r\nWe find that while subjects are able to build safe networks in both treatments, equilibrium networks are only built in one of the two treatments. In the other treatment, predominantly safe networks are built but they are not for least costs. Additionally, we find that farsightedness –as measured in our experiment– has no influence on whether subjects are able to build safe or least cost equilibrium networks. Two robustness settings with a reduced external threat or more liberties to modify the initial networks qualitatively confirm our results. Overall, in this experiment observed behaviour is only partially in line with the theoretical predictions by Dzuibiński and Goyal (2013)."}],"date_created":"2017-10-17T12:41:07Z","file":[{"relation":"main_file","date_updated":"2018-11-19T07:39:42Z","file_name":"Publication Jebo.pdf","file_size":1569991,"access_level":"closed","file_id":"5723","content_type":"application/pdf","creator":"bhoyer","date_created":"2018-11-19T07:39:42Z"}],"department":[{"_id":"280"},{"_id":"179"},{"_id":"204"},{"_id":"475"}],"type":"journal_article"},{"keyword":["credence goods","treatment efficiency","heterogeneous experts","overcharging"],"type":"report","department":[{"_id":"280"},{"_id":"475"}],"file":[{"date_created":"2019-02-12T08:21:37Z","creator":"jheinzel","content_type":"application/pdf","success":1,"file_id":"7631","access_level":"closed","file_size":286367,"file_name":"WP118.pdf","date_updated":"2019-02-12T08:21:37Z","relation":"main_file"}],"date_created":"2019-02-12T08:18:02Z","abstract":[{"lang":"eng","text":"In this paper, we analyze a credence goods model adjusted to the health care market with regulated prices and heterogeneous experts. Experts are physicians and are assumed to differ in their cost of treating a small problem. We investigate the effects of this heterogeneity on the physicians’ level of fraud and on the patients’ search for second opinions. We find that introducing a fraction of more efficient low-cost physicians always increases social welfare, but in some cases only because of the raised physicians’ surplus. When the low-cost physicians’ cost advantage is small, imposing a share of low-cost physicians does not change the equilibrium fraud level. When the cost advantage is large, however, different changes in the fraud level occur depending on the share of generated low-cost physicians, the search rate and the initial level of fraud."}],"series_title":"CIE Working Paper Series","language":[{"iso":"eng"}],"date_updated":"2022-01-06T07:03:42Z","intvolume":"       118","title":"Credence Goods Markets with Heterogeneous Experts","year":"2019","author":[{"id":"53445","full_name":"Heinzel, Joachim Maria Josef","last_name":"Heinzel","first_name":"Joachim Maria Josef"}],"place":"Paderborn University","project":[{"_id":"1","name":"SFB 901"},{"name":"SFB 901 - Project Area A","_id":"2"},{"name":"SFB 901 - Subproject A3","_id":"7"}],"report_number":"2019-01","file_date_updated":"2019-02-12T08:21:37Z","citation":{"mla":"Heinzel, Joachim Maria Josef. <i>Credence Goods Markets with Heterogeneous Experts</i>. The opportunistic physicians only consider monetary incentives while the fair physicians, in addition to a monetary payoff, gain an non-monetary utility from being honest towards patients. We investigate how this heterogeneity affects the physicians’ equilibrium level of overcharging and the patients’ search for second opinions (which determines overall welfare). The impact of the heterogeneity on the fraud level is ambiguous and depends on several factors such as the size of the fairness utility, the share of fair physicians, the search level and the initial fraud level. Introducing heterogeneity does not affect the fraud or the search level when the share of fair physicians is small. However, when social welfare is not at its maximum, social welfare always increases if we introduce a sufficiently large share of fair physicians."}],"department":[{"_id":"280"},{"_id":"475"},{"_id":"200"}],"type":"report","keyword":["credence goods","heterogeneous experts","fairness","overcharging"],"date_created":"2019-04-11T08:13:53Z","file":[{"file_name":"WP119.pdf","file_size":315297,"access_level":"closed","relation":"main_file","date_updated":"2019-04-11T08:23:33Z","file_id":"8875","content_type":"application/pdf","success":1,"creator":"jheinzel","date_created":"2019-04-11T08:23:33Z"}],"intvolume":"       119","date_updated":"2022-01-06T07:04:05Z","author":[{"full_name":"Heinzel, Joachim Maria Josef","last_name":"Heinzel","first_name":"Joachim Maria Josef","id":"53445"}],"year":"2019","title":"Credence Goods Markets with Fair and Opportunistic Experts","language":[{"iso":"eng"}],"series_title":"CIE Working Paper Series","project":[{"name":"SFB 901","_id":"1"},{"name":"SFB 901 - Project Area A","_id":"2"},{"name":"SFB 901 - Subproject A3","_id":"7"}],"citation":{"short":"J.M.J. We find, for exogenously given participation probabilities, players exert more effort under the concept of a finite-population evolutionarily stable strategy (FPESS) than under Nash equilibrium (NE). We show that there is ex-ante overdissipation under FPESS for sufficiently large participation probabilities, if, and only if, the impact function is convex. With costly endogenous entry, players enter the contest with a higher probability and exert more effort under FPESS than under NE. Importantly, under endogenous entry, overdissipation can occur for all (Tullock) contest success functions, in particular those with concave impact functions."}],"project":[{"name":"SFB 901","_id":"1"},{"name":"SFB 901 - Project Area A","_id":"2"},{"_id":"7","name":"SFB 901 - Subproject A3"}],"publication":"Journal of Economic Behavior & Organization","citation":{"ieee":"Y. One manufacturer exclusively sells his good to one retailer, whereas the other manufacturer sells his good to both retailers. Thus, one retailer is a monopolist for one product but competes with the other retailer in the second product market. The two-product retailer has the option to bundle his goods or to sell them separately. We find that bundling aggravates the double marginalization problem for the bundling retailer. Nevertheless, when the retailers compete in prices, bundling can be more profitable than separate selling for the retailer as bundling softens the retail competition. The ultimate outcome depends on the manufacturers’ marginal costs. Given retail quantity competition, however, bundling is in no case the retailer’s best strategy. Furthermore, we show that profitable bundling reduces consumer and producer surplus in the equilibrium.","lang":"eng"}],"_id":"10332","publisher":"CIE Working Paper Series","user_id":"53445","ddc":["330"],"status":"public","has_accepted_license":"1","place":"Paderborn University","citation":{"ama":"Heinzel JMJ. <i>Bundling in a Distribution Channel with Retail Competition</i>. We conduct a partner treatment, in which briber and physician play together for the whole experiment and a stranger treament, where briber and physician are re-matched every period. With the help of the two treatments, we vary the relative reciprocity between the physician and the two other actors, briber and patient. Additionally we use a follow up questionnaire to measure the behavioral motivation of the participants. We find that reciprocity leads to bribery relationships: In the partner treatment physicians act corruptly more often. Just the variation of the relative reciprocity between the treatments shows differences in the behavior of the subjects. Differences in the participants' preferences deliver no explanation for their behavior in our experiment.","lang":"eng"}],"citation":{"bibtex":"@book{Hilleringmann_2018, title={The Influence of Bribery and Relative Reciprocity on a Physician’s Prescription Decision - An Experiment}, publisher={CIE Working Paper Series}, author={Hilleringmann, Vanessa}, year={2018} }","short":"V.
